Development and evaluation of a multi-agent based neuro-fuzzy arterial traffic signal control system /

Arterial traffic signal control is a very important aspect of traffic management system. Efficient arterial traffic signal control strategy can reduce delay, stops, congestion, and pollution and save travel time.
